AUDIO AND VIDEO DOOR ENTRY SYSTEM - NFC ACCESS CONTROL
CHARACTERISTICS OF THE SYSTEM
- NFC standalone access control module (Golmar proximity cards).
- Capacity of up to 2,000 Residents' cards/key tags and 30 Master cards/key tags.
- Basic configuration using configuration DIP switches.
- Basic configuration using the Master card.

- Power supply 12Vac or 18Vdc.
- Can be combined with 'Nexa Modular' and 'Inox Modular' door panels.
- Potential-free output relay (NO, C, NC).
- Potential-free three-contact relay (NO, C, NC), maximum load: 18 Vac /1A18VAor 24Vdc /0.75A18W).
- Input for external relay 1 door opening activation button (PL1).
- Programmable activation time for relay 1 from 3 to 99 seconds (default 3 seconds).
- Internal buzzer for reproducing tones (confirmation and error).
- Two-colour LED on the front to indicate operating status (confirmation, error and programming).
